HEWG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2015 in Review

72 of the 3,754 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ares Currency Hedged MSCI Germany ETF (HEWG) for Q1 2015, worth a combined $887M — down 84% from $5.46B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 57 funds opened new HEWG positions and 4 closed out — a net gain of 53 holders — while 10 added to existing stakes and 4 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Windhaven Investment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$496M. The largest seller was Mirae Asset Global Investments, exiting entirely with an estimated $5.7M sold.
